You converted the image to RGB after applying correction. You can extract the RGB channels by indexing along third dimension
R = newRGBImage(:,:,1);
G = newRGBImage(:,:,2);
B = newRGBImage(:,:,3);

LAXMI, the newRGBImage is defined in your code. Add this after these lines in your code
meanV = mean2(V);
newV = meanV + 1.5 * (V - meanV); % Increase contrast by factor of 1.5
newS = 1.5 * S; % Increase contrast by factor of 1.5
newHSVImage = cat(3, H, newS, newV);
newRGBImage = hsv2rgb(newHSVImage);
R = newRGBImage(:,:,1);
G = newRGBImage(:,:,2);
B = newRGBImage(:,:,3);
